[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[microsound] Max/MSP for Windows
Joshua R Davison wrote:
> nope. the extra dough is for a better looking gui and thorough
> documentation.
is PD documentation that deficient?
>
> i forget if pd has the option-click help files, but that's a big deal
> for me with max/msp.
Right button->select 'Help', in Mac OS X it's prolly option-click.
> see how the other
> half lives, and then you can go on feeling all superior for having a
> great tool at 0% of the cost.
I have used max/msp for quite some time and honestly there are certain
features that I have initially missed. I don't think, however, that those
features were essential although some of them would be very welcome in PD
(and I supposed they will get implemented sooner or later). PD _is_ an
alternative to Max/MSP. It might be tricky to move from Max/MSP to PD and
give up on some of the UI enhancements (although, there are many advantages
to open source software, not only ideological but also practical) but for
someone completely new to this kind of software PD will do just fine. I
cannot think of a process/instrument that can be done with MSP and cannot
with PD. The implementations will be different, they will look different but
they will behave in the same way.
BTW, PD is not written in tcl. It uses tk as its GUI toolkit but there are
alernatives. See http://crca.ucsd.edu/~jsarlo/gripd/#screenshots for a
wxWindows based GUI. It could enhance the frontend of your patches.
Otherwise, the audio/midi is written in C.
Also, PD could could be scripted with Python, Ruby, Scheme and Tcl which could
give you access to many other GUI bindings (native MacOS, Windows, QT, Motif,
etc) but, of course, this requires a little more work. Moreover, PD can be
run without any gui and thus save precious CPU cycles for pure processing.
Perhaps I should shut up now, before a new software war begins.
-- ./MiS
_
__ __ (_)___ Michal Seta
/ \/ \ _/^ _|
/ V |_ \ @creazone.32k.org
(___/V\___|_|___/
http://www.[creazone]|[noonereceiving].32k.org
------------------------------